(ORAL) Through this petition under Section 482 Cr.P.C., prayer has been made for quashing FIR No. 124 dated 16.07.2017 (Annexure P-1) registered under Sections 452 and 323 read with Section 34 IPC at Police Station Dinanagar, District Gurdaspur and all subsequent proceedings arising therefrom on the basis of compromise Annexure P-2, effected between the parties.

Vide order dated 25.10.2017, the parties were directed to appear before the trial Court/Illaqa Magistrate within a period of 15 days, to get their statements recorded for compromise with a direction to the trial Court/Illaqa Magistrate, to furnish a report qua veracity of the compromise. CRM-M-39734-2017 -2Consequently, parties appeared before the Judicial Magistrate Ist Class, Gurdaspur and got recorded their statements qua compromise on 07.11.2018. Report from the Judicial Magistrate Ist Class, Gurdaspur, vide letter No. 446 dated 10.11.2017, duly forwarded by the District and Sessions Judge, Gurdaspur, vide Endst. No. 18992/RKT dated 14.11.2017, has been received. According to the report of the Judicial Magistrate Ist Class, Gurdaspur, the compromise effected between the parties is genuine and without any pressure and coercion.

In view of the totality of the facts and circumstances and considering the fact that the compromise will bring harmony and peace in relations between the parties, this petition is allowed and the aforesaid, FIR No. 124 dated 16.07.2017 (Annexure P-1) and all subsequent proceedings arising therefrom, qua the petitioners are quashed, subject to payment of costs of `10,000/-, out of which `3,000/- shall be deposited with the Bar Association, Punjab and Haryana High Court, Chandigarh and `7,000/- with the High Court Legal Services Authority, within a period of two weeks' from today, failing which this petition shall be deemed to be dismissed.

List on 15.12.2018, for production of receipts regarding deposit of costs.
